excel周均值怎么算

excel周均值怎么算

在Excel中计算周均值的方法包括:使用公式计算、使用数据透视表、使用内置函数。其中,使用公式计算方法较为常见且灵活。以下详细介绍该方法。

一、公式计算法

Excel中的公式计算法是最常见的计算周均值的方法。它可以灵活处理数据,并且适用于各种不同的数据集。

1. 数据准备

首先,需要确保你的数据集包含日期和相应的数据值。假设你的数据在A列(日期)和B列(数据值)中,从第2行开始。第1行是表头。

2. 添加辅助列

为了方便计算,可以添加一个辅助列,标识每个日期所属的周。使用以下公式在C列中生成周编号:

=WEEKNUM(A2,2)

这里的A2是日期单元格,2表示按周一为一周的开始。如果你希望按其他方式计算周编号,可以调整第二个参数。

3. 计算每周总和和计数

接下来,需要计算每周的数据总和和计数。可以使用SUMIFS和COUNTIFS函数来实现。假设你希望在D列中显示总和,在E列中显示计数:

在D列中:

=SUMIFS(B:B, C:C, C2)

在E列中:

=COUNTIFS(C:C, C2)

4. 计算周均值

最后,在F列中计算每周的平均值:

=D2/E2

这将为你提供每周的平均值。

二、数据透视表法

数据透视表是Excel的一个强大工具,可以快速生成周均值。

1. 创建数据透视表

选择你的数据区域,然后插入数据透视表。在插入数据透视表的对话框中,选择一个新的工作表或现有工作表。

2. 设置数据透视表字段

在数据透视表字段列表中,将日期字段拖动到“行”区域,将数据值字段拖动到“值”区域。然后点击“值”字段,选择“值字段设置”,并选择“平均值”。

3. 分组日期

右键点击数据透视表中的日期字段,选择“分组”。在分组选项中,选择“按周”进行分组。这样,你就可以看到每周的平均值。

三、使用内置函数

Excel中也可以使用内置函数来计算周均值。虽然不如公式计算法灵活,但在某些情况下可能更方便。

1. 使用AVERAGEIF函数

假设你的日期在A列,数据值在B列,可以使用以下公式计算特定周的平均值:

=AVERAGEIF(A:A, ">=start_date", B:B, "<=end_date")

其中,start_dateend_date是你希望计算的周的开始和结束日期。

四、总结

在Excel中计算周均值的方法包括:使用公式计算、使用数据透视表、使用内置函数。每种方法都有其优缺点,选择适合你的方法可以提高效率。通过以上步骤,你可以轻松计算出每周的平均值,帮助你更好地分析数据。

五、实例操作

接下来,我们详细介绍一个具体的实例操作,帮助你更好地理解如何在Excel中计算周均值。

1. 实例数据

假设你有以下数据:

日期 数据值
2023-01-01 10
2023-01-02 15
2023-01-03 20
2023-01-04 25
2023-01-05 30
2023-01-06 35
2023-01-07 40
2023-01-08 45
2023-01-09 50

2. 添加辅助列

在C列中使用以下公式生成周编号:

=WEEKNUM(A2,2)

复制公式到C列的所有单元格。

3. 计算每周总和和计数

在D列中使用以下公式计算每周的总和:

=SUMIFS(B:B, C:C, C2)

在E列中使用以下公式计算每周的计数:

=COUNTIFS(C:C, C2)

4. 计算周均值

在F列中使用以下公式计算每周的平均值:

=D2/E2

六、使用数据透视表法

接下来,介绍如何使用数据透视表法计算周均值。

1. 创建数据透视表

选择数据区域A1:B10,然后插入数据透视表。

2. 设置数据透视表字段

将日期字段拖动到“行”区域,将数据值字段拖动到“值”区域。点击“值”字段,选择“值字段设置”,并选择“平均值”。

3. 分组日期

右键点击数据透视表中的日期字段,选择“分组”。选择“按周”进行分组。

七、使用内置函数

最后,介绍如何使用内置函数计算周均值。

1. 使用AVERAGEIF函数

假设你的日期在A列,数据值在B列,可以使用以下公式计算特定周的平均值:

=AVERAGEIF(A:A, ">=2023-01-01", B:B, "<=2023-01-07")

通过以上步骤,你可以选择适合的方法计算Excel中的周均值,帮助你更好地分析和处理数据。

相关问答FAQs:

1. 如何在Excel中计算一组数据的周均值?

  • 首先,在Excel中选择一个空白单元格,用于显示周均值。
  • 其次,使用函数AVERAGE来计算一组数据的平均值。
  • 然后,选中需要计算的数据范围,例如一周的数据范围。
  • 最后,按下回车键,即可在所选空白单元格中显示出该周的平均值。

2. 如何在Excel中计算不同周数的平均值?

  • 首先,将不同周数的数据分别整理到不同的列中。
  • 其次,对于每一周的数据,使用函数AVERAGE计算该周的平均值。
  • 然后,在一个新的单元格中,使用函数AVERAGE来计算所有周的平均值。
  • 最后,按下回车键,即可得到不同周数的平均值。

3. 如何在Excel中计算某个时间段的周均值?

  • 首先,确保你的数据中包含日期列。
  • 其次,使用Excel的筛选功能,选择你想要计算的时间段的数据。
  • 然后,使用函数AVERAGE来计算选定时间段内的周均值。
  • 最后,按下回车键,即可在指定的单元格中显示出该时间段的周均值。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4393140

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部